What's Happening?
During a televised speech welcoming King Charles and Queen Camilla to the United States, President Trump made a light-hearted remark about the longevity of his marriage to Melania Trump. Speaking outside the White House, Trump reflected on his parents'
63-year marriage, humorously noting that he and Melania would not match that record. The comment was made in the presence of the British royals and was met with laughter from the audience. Trump also shared anecdotes about his mother’s admiration for the British royal family, particularly her fondness for the young Prince Charles. This event occurred shortly after the Trumps attended the White House Correspondents' Dinner, where a controversial joke by comedian Jimmy Kimmel about Melania was publicly condemned by her.
